Ability to set annulus size when using Transformation option
Yes, the annulus settings are saved with the sequence, and applied when the sequence is used, such as for transformation and time series.
So simply open one of the images, apply the sequence, adjust the annulus of stars and save the sequence. These settings will be used in succeeding analysis.
I created a sequence using 4, 5, and 3 as the settings for the aperture, annulus inner radius, and width.
When I did the transform using the sequence, it appeared to ignore the values. I tried setting the aperture to both the variable setting and fixed setting and both seemed to ignore the 4, 5, and 3.

Annulus inner radius and with are saved with the sequence, and applied in the analysis.
Aperture radius is NOT stored in the sequence. Instead you specify the aperture when you start the analysis.
Not sure what you mean when you say that the setting are ignored?
